Microsoft finally released Service Pack 1 for Microsoft Windows Vista. I have been an early adopter of Vista, and have found that managing my photos and photo software have ran better under XP than Vista.
So I downloaded the 400Mb service pack and watched an install that took over an hour on my laptop.
I dont notice anything new, regarding features or functionality, but I do notice an increase in speed all throughout the operating system. Managing large folder of photos and opening up the standard suite of Adobe software are happening with faster access times.
I'm only 12 hours into the service pack, but I've seen a lot of speed improvements all throughout Vista. I guess I'll keep using it, to see how it continues to fair.
